ID: ENSBTAT00000001269
DBxRefs: refseq:XP_005215102
Gene: ENSBTAG00000000960 spermatosis associated 25 [Source:VGNC Symbol;Acc:VGNC:35181]
Polypeptide: ENSBTAT00000001269
13:74643445..74645678 -1